Interpreting it all: First-years, HK and PUKKE

Eenmal 'n PUK, altyd 'n PUK.  For the last two weeks, I have had the opportunity to get an inside look at the Registration and Orientation (R&O) programme through interpreting from Afrikaans to English for the first years in my residence. Being a first-year last year, that was the only perspective that I had of the introduction process but as an interpreter, I was granted a full-access pass.  This pass granted me access to the perspectives of all the parties involved, the HK (house committee members) as well as the first-years on the receiving side as well as my own perspective as a relatively new senior in the residence.
